The Monte Cristo sandwich is a delightful twist on the classic ham and cheese sandwich. This indulgent treat combines layers of ham, turkey, and swiss cheese between slices of bread, dipped in an egg mixture, and fried to golden perfection. It's a perfect blend of savory and sweet, especially when dusted with powdered sugar and served with a side of jam.
While most of the ingredients for a Monte Cristo sandwich are common, you might need to pay special attention to the type of bread you choose. Opt for white bread or brioche for the best texture and flavor. Additionally, swiss cheese might not be a staple in every household, so make sure to pick some up at the supermarket.

Ingredients For Monte Cristo Sandwich Recipe
Bread: The foundation of the sandwich, preferably white or brioche for a soft and slightly sweet base.
Ham: Adds a savory and slightly salty flavor to the sandwich.
Turkey: Provides a mild, tender contrast to the ham.
Swiss cheese: Melts beautifully and adds a nutty, creamy taste.
Eggs: Beaten and mixed with milk to create the coating for the sandwich.
Milk: Combined with eggs to help the coating adhere to the bread.
Butter: Used for frying the sandwich to a golden brown.
Powdered sugar: Optional, for dusting the sandwich to add a touch of sweetness.
Jam: Optional, for serving alongside the sandwich to complement the savory flavors.
Technique Tip for This Recipe
When preparing the egg mixture for dipping the sandwiches, ensure that the eggs and milk are thoroughly whisked together to create a smooth, homogenous mixture. This will help the bread absorb the egg mixture evenly, resulting in a consistent texture and flavor throughout the Monte Cristo sandwich.
Suggested Side Dishes
Alternative Ingredients
white or brioche bread - Substitute with whole wheat bread: Whole wheat bread adds a nutty flavor and more fiber.
white or brioche bread - Substitute with sourdough bread: Sourdough offers a tangy taste and a chewy texture.
ham - Substitute with prosciutto: Prosciutto provides a more intense, savory flavor.
ham - Substitute with roast beef: Roast beef offers a different, hearty meat option.
turkey - Substitute with chicken breast: Chicken breast is a lean and mild-flavored alternative.
turkey - Substitute with tofu: Tofu is a vegetarian option that can be seasoned to taste.
swiss cheese - Substitute with cheddar cheese: Cheddar cheese offers a sharper flavor.
swiss cheese - Substitute with mozzarella cheese: Mozzarella provides a milder, creamier texture.
beaten eggs - Substitute with egg whites: Egg whites are a lower-cholesterol option.
beaten eggs - Substitute with flaxseed meal and water: Mix 1 tablespoon flaxseed meal with 3 tablespoon water as a vegan alternative.
milk - Substitute with almond milk: Almond milk is a dairy-free option with a slightly nutty flavor.
milk - Substitute with oat milk: Oat milk is a creamy, plant-based alternative.
butter - Substitute with olive oil: Olive oil is a healthier fat option for frying.
butter - Substitute with coconut oil: Coconut oil adds a subtle coconut flavor and is good for frying.
powdered sugar - Substitute with cinnamon sugar: Cinnamon sugar adds a warm, spicy sweetness.
powdered sugar - Substitute with maple syrup: Maple syrup provides a rich, natural sweetness.
jam - Substitute with honey: Honey offers a different kind of natural sweetness.
jam - Substitute with apple butter: Apple butter adds a fruity, spiced flavor.
Other Alternative Recipes Similar to This Dish
How to Store or Freeze This Dish
- Allow the Monte Cristo sandwiches to cool completely before storing. This prevents condensation, which can make the bread soggy.
- Wrap each sandwich individually in plastic wrap or aluminum foil. This helps to maintain freshness and prevents the sandwiches from sticking together.
- Place the wrapped sandwiches in an airtight container or a resealable plastic bag. This provides an extra layer of protection against freezer burn and keeps the sandwiches fresh.
- Label the container or bag with the date. This helps you keep track of how long the sandwiches have been stored.
- Store the sandwiches in the refrigerator for up to 3 days. If you plan to keep them longer, place them in the freezer where they can last for up to 2 months.
- When ready to eat, reheat the sandwiches in a skillet over medium heat until warmed through and the cheese is melted. Alternatively, you can reheat them in an oven at 350°F (175°C) for about 10-15 minutes.
- For a crispier texture, avoid reheating in the microwave as it can make the bread soggy. If you must use a microwave, do so in short intervals and check frequently.
- If you dusted the sandwiches with powdered sugar before storing, you may want to add a fresh dusting after reheating to enhance the flavor.
- Serve with a side of jam for dipping, just as you would with freshly made Monte Cristo sandwiches.
How to Reheat Leftovers
Preheat your oven to 350°F (175°C). Wrap the Monte Cristo sandwich in aluminum foil to prevent it from drying out. Place it on a baking sheet and heat for about 10-15 minutes, or until the cheese is melted and the sandwich is warmed through.
For a quicker method, use a toaster oven. Set it to 350°F (175°C) and place the sandwich directly on the rack. Heat for about 8-10 minutes, checking halfway to ensure it doesn't over-toast.
If you prefer using a skillet, heat a non-stick pan over medium-low heat. Add a small amount of butter to the pan. Place the sandwich in the skillet and cover with a lid. Heat for about 3-4 minutes on each side, or until the cheese is melted and the sandwich is heated through.
For a microwave option, place the sandwich on a microwave-safe plate. Cover it with a damp paper towel to keep it from drying out. Microwave on medium power for 1-2 minutes, checking halfway to ensure even heating. Note that this method might make the bread a bit soggy.
If you have an air fryer, preheat it to 350°F (175°C). Place the Monte Cristo sandwich in the basket and heat for about 5-7 minutes, or until the cheese is melted and the sandwich is warmed through. This method helps retain the crispiness of the bread.
Best Tools for This Recipe
Mixing bowl: Used to whisk together the eggs and milk to create the egg mixture for dipping the sandwiches.
Whisk: Essential for thoroughly combining the eggs and milk in the mixing bowl.
Skillet: Used to fry the sandwiches until they are golden brown and the cheese is melted.
Spatula: Handy for flipping the sandwiches in the skillet to ensure even cooking on both sides.
Knife: Useful for slicing the bread, ham, turkey, and cheese if they are not pre-sliced.
Cutting board: Provides a safe surface for slicing the ingredients.
Measuring cup: Helps measure the milk accurately for the egg mixture.
Measuring spoons: Useful for measuring the butter and powdered sugar.
Plate: Used to assemble the sandwiches before dipping them in the egg mixture.
Tongs: Can be used to dip the sandwiches into the egg mixture and to handle them while frying.
Serving plate: For presenting the finished Monte Cristo sandwiches.
Sifter: Optional, for dusting the powdered sugar evenly over the sandwiches.
Jam jar: Optional, for serving the jam alongside the sandwiches.
How to Save Time on Making This Recipe
Prepare ingredients ahead: Pre-slice ham, turkey, and cheese the night before to save time in the morning.
Use pre-sliced bread: Opt for pre-sliced bread to avoid the hassle of cutting it yourself.
Whisk eggs and milk in advance: Mix the eggs and milk the night before and store in the fridge.
Preheat skillet: Start heating the skillet while assembling the sandwiches to save cooking time.
Assemble sandwiches in batches: Prepare multiple sandwiches at once to streamline the process.

Monte Cristo Sandwich Recipe
Ingredients
Main Ingredients
- 4 slices Bread preferably white or brioche
- 2 slices Ham
- 2 slices Turkey
- 2 slices Swiss Cheese
- 2 Eggs beaten
- ¼ cup Milk
- 1 tablespoon Butter for frying
- 1 tablespoon Powdered Sugar optional, for dusting
- 1 tablespoon Jam optional, for serving
Instructions
- 1. In a mixing bowl, whisk together the eggs and milk.
- 2. Assemble the sandwiches by layering ham, turkey, and cheese between two slices of bread.
- 3. Dip each sandwich into the egg mixture, making sure to coat both sides.
- 4. Heat butter in a skillet over medium heat. Fry each sandwich until golden brown on both sides and the cheese is melted.
- 5. Optional: Dust with powdered sugar and serve with jam.
Nutritional Value
Keywords
Suggested Appetizers and Desserts for This Recipe
More Amazing Recipes to Try 🙂
- Salmon Recipe30 Minutes
- Beer Can Chicken Recipe1 Hours 45 Minutes
- Salmon Patties Recipe25 Minutes
- Guacamole Recipe10 Minutes
- Roasted Pork Chops Recipe35 Minutes
- Italian Baked Meatballs Recipe45 Minutes
- Fruit Dip Recipe10 Minutes
- Buttermilk Waffles Recipe30 Minutes
Leave a Reply